About The Role

The Automation Engineer role at Amazon TA is pivotal in ensuring the seamless operation of our automated systems across various regional sites within London. This position requires approximately 50% travel between sites, emphasizing the need for flexibility and adaptability. As an Automation Engineer, you will be responsible for monitoring, troubleshooting, and maintaining key automation equipment, including conveyors, sortation systems, and material handling machinery. Your expertise will help maximize equipment availability and operational uptime, directly impacting the timely delivery of customer orders. You will work closely with the EU Controls network and global colleagues to install, commission, and improve automation systems, leveraging emerging technologies to solve complex productivity challenges. This role offers a unique opportunity to be at the forefront of innovation within Amazon's logistics operations, contributing to continuous improvement initiatives and system enhancements that drive efficiency and safety across our sites.

Qualifications

Successful candidates will possess a solid foundation in automation and engineering principles, supported by relevant qualifications such as a Higher National Diploma (HND), Higher National Certificate (HNC), BTEC National Diploma, NVQ levels III/IV/V in Engineering Manufacture, or equivalent. Experience with PLC-controlled automation systems, troubleshooting in a continuous process environment, and supporting a variety of conveyors and sortation systems is essential. Proficiency in English, both written and spoken, is required to effectively communicate technical information. Preferred qualifications include familiarity with tools such as Microsoft Office, project management platforms, EPLAN, Ladder Logic programming (from Siemens, Allen-Bradley, or Codesys), SCADA platforms like Ignition, HMI systems, fieldbus networks (EthernetIP, Profinet, Profibus, AS-i), variable frequency drives (VFDs), safety gateways, and input/output devices. Candidates with a fully accredited apprenticeship and relevant follow-on qualifications will be highly regarded.

Responsibilities

Your primary responsibilities will include:

  • Monitoring, troubleshooting, and repairing critical automation systems to ensure optimal performance.
  • Collaborating with the EU Controls network to analyze MHE metrics, develop data visualizations, and support continuous improvement projects.
  • Documenting systems accurately and maintaining robust backup libraries to ensure system integrity and quick recovery in case of issues.
  • Working alongside global teams to install and commission new equipment, interpret mechanical and electrical drawings, and develop strategies for code improvements aligned with IEC 61131-3 standards.
  • Supporting other sites within the EU Controls network as needed, providing technical guidance and sharing best practices across the organization.
  • Leading or participating in projects aimed at enhancing system reliability, safety, and efficiency, contributing to Amazon's commitment to operational excellence.
